X Corp allowed to file second amended complaint in US data-scraping case

By Nick Robertson ( November 27, 2024, 22:18 GMT | Insight) -- X Corp., parent company of social media platform X, had about half of its second amended complaint in a suit against Bright Data denied yesterday, with US District Judge William Alsup finding that claims related to data-scraping were preempted by the Copyright Act and that X had improperly stated those claims.A California federal judge has allowed X Corp., parent company to the social media site X, formerly Twitter, to file a second amended complaint in its suit against data-scraping firm Bright Data....
